Albert H – Stait – London and North Western Railway – Private – 22/06/1916

Initials / forenames

Albert H

Surname

Stait

Railway company

London and North Western Railway

Military unit

Royal Welsh Fusiliers, "C" Coy. 2nd Bn

Military rank

Private

Military number

8911

Railway department

Soho Pool, Goods Dept

Railway job

Carter

Date died

22/06/1916

Magazine reference

London & North Western Railway Gazette, August 1916, p.231

Memorial

Gorre British and Indian Cemetery

Notes

Age 32, son of Albert and Mary Anne Stait, of Birmingham; husband of Esther McCarthy (formerly Stait), of 2/132, Wheeler St., Lozells, Birmingham.

Information source

St Paul's Cathedral Order of Service 1919; Commonwealth War Graves Commission
